Question 2 of 5

The nurse is caring for a client whose arterial blood gas reveals partially compensated respiratory alkalosis. Which results are consistent with this finding?

Correct Answer: C

Rationale: High pH (7.64), low PaCO2 (23 mmHg), and low HCO3 (14 mEq/L) indicate partially compensated respiratory alkalosis due to hyperventilation with renal compensation.

Question 3 of 5

What is the first action the nurse should take with the accidental dislodgement of a chest tube?

Correct Answer: C

Rationale: Applying a sterile dressing taped on three sides prevents air entry into the pleural space, reducing pneumothorax risk until further intervention.

Question 4 of 5

A patient is prescribed 500 ml of Normal Saline to be infused over 90 minutes. The drop factor on the tubing is 10 gtt/mL. At what rate should the nurse regulate the IV (gtt/min)? (Round to the nearest whole number)

Correct Answer: A

Rationale: The infusion rate is calculated as 500 mL / 90 min = 5.5556 mL/min. With a drop factor of 10 gtt/mL, the drip rate is 5.5556 mL/min x 10 gtt/mL = 55.556 gtt/min, rounded to 56 gtt/min.
